Data Compression

Abstract

The Data Compression effort provides the warfighter with capability to efficiently compress and decompress airborne Intelligence, Surveillance, and Reconnaissance (ISR) sensor data and transmit near real time to tactical users through current and future bandwidth limited commercial satellite communications (SATCOM) or military SATCOM. The effort develops, tests, and will implement new sensor data compression and decompression algorithms for current and emerging airborne ISR sensors. Additionally, the program develops compression and decompression capabilities for manned and unmanned airborne platforms, associated ground stations, and Distributed Common Ground System. Outputs will meet standard certification for use within the Department of Defense Geospatial Intelligence and Measurement and Signatures Intelligence architectures.
